A Fresh Take on Traditional Tiramisu: Breton Style

In this delightful reinterpretation of classic tiramisu, we embrace the essence of Brittany with the beloved Breton biscuits and the exquisite Salidou cream. This version is quite rich, making it a perfect dessert to enjoy after a light meal. It combines the smoothness of mascarpone with the crunch of crumbled biscuits, while the Salidou cream adds an irresistible caramel twist.

Ingredients

For 6 servings:

– Eggs: 3 units
– Mascarpone cheese: 250 grams
– Granulated sugar: 60 grams
– Salt: a pinch
– Breton biscuits (Palets Bretons): to taste
– Salidou cream (caramel cream): to taste

Preparation

1. Start by separating the egg yolks from the whites. Whip the yolks with the granulated sugar until the mixture becomes light in color. Then, mix in the mascarpone vigorously until the mixture is smooth and uniform. Incorporate a generous spoonful of Salidou cream into the mix.

Next, beat the egg whites to stiff peaks with a pinch of salt, and gently fold them into the mascarpone mixture.

2. Begin assembling the dessert: place a handful of roughly crumbled Breton biscuits at the bottom of each serving glass, followed by a teaspoon of Salidou cream. Cover this with the mascarpone cream mixture. Repeat the layering—more crumbled biscuits, another dollop of Salidou, and a final layer of mascarpone cream.

To Finish

Chill the dessert in the refrigerator for several hours (at least 4 hours) before serving to allow the flavors to meld beautifully. Enjoy this luscious, creamy treat as a sublime finish to your meal!
